Deactivating Distronic
There are several ways to deactivate the
Distronic system:
Briefly tip the cruise control lever in the
direction of arrow3 (
page 236).
or
Step on the brake pedal.
Distronic will be deactivated. The last
speed set will be stored in memory.Distronic deactivates automatically when:
you set the parking brake
you drive slower than 25 mph
(40 km / h)
the ESP is active (
page 89) or you de-
activate the ESP
you move the transmission selector le-
ver into positionN
A signal will sound. The
Distronic off
message appears in the multifunction
display for approximately five seconds.Setting the following distance in
Distronic
You can set the specified following dis-
tance for Distronic by varying the time set-
ting between 1.0 and 2.0 seconds. Using
this time setting and the current speed of
your vehicle, Distronic calculates and sets
the required following distance to the vehi-
cle ahead. The set distance will be shown
in the multifunction display field.
The thumbwheel for making the time set-
ting is located on the lower section of the
center console.

Gate operator/Canadian programming
Canadian radio-frequency laws require
transmitter signals to “time-out” (or quit)
after several seconds of transmission
which may not be long enough for the inte-
grated signal transmitter to pick up the sig-
nal during programming. Similar to this
Canadian law, some U.S. gate operators
are designed to “time-out” in the same
manner. If you live in Canada or if you are having dif-
ficulties programming a gate operator (re-
gardless of where you live) by using the
programming procedures, replace step 4
with the following:
Step 4:
Continue to press and hold the inte-
grated signal transmitter button (1,
2 or3) while you press and re-press
(“cycle”) your hand-held remote con-
trol transmitter6 every two seconds
until the frequency signal has been
learned. Upon successful training, the
indicator lamp4 will flash slowly and
then rapidly after several seconds.
Proceed with programming step 5 and
step 6 to complete.
292 OperationDriving instructionsRoad salts and chemicals can adversely af-
fect braking efficiency. Increased pedal
force may become necessary to produce
the normal braking effect.
Depressing the brake pedal periodically
when traveling at length on salt-strewn
roads can bring road-salt-impaired braking
efficiency back to normal.
If the vehicle is parked after being driven
on salt-treated roads, the braking efficien-
cy should be tested as soon as possible af-
ter driving is resumed.

!Do not drive through flooded areas or
water of unknown depth. Before driving
through water, determine its depth.
Never accelerate before driving into
water. The bow wave could force water
into the engine and auxiliary equip-
ment, thus damaging them.
If you must drive through standing wa-
ter, drive slowly to prevent water from
entering the passenger compartment
or the engine compartment. Water in
these areas could cause damage to
electrical components or wiring of the
engine or transmission, or could result
in water being ingested by the engine
through the air intake causing severe
internal engine damage. Any such dam-
age is not covered by the
Mercedes-Benz Limited Warranty.

Transmission fluid level
The transmission fluid level does not need
to be checked. If you notice transmission
fluid loss or gear shifting malfunctions,
have an authorized Mercedes-Benz Center
check the transmission.Coolant level
The engine coolant is a mixture of water
and anticorrosion/antifreeze. To check
the coolant level, the vehicle must be
parked on level ground and the engine
must be cool.
The coolant expansion tank is located on
the driver’s side of the engine compart-
ment.

Warning!
G
When the tire pressure monitoring system*
warning light is lit, one or more of your tires
is significantly under-inflated. You should
stop and check your tires as soon as possi-
ble, and inflate them to the proper pressure
as indicated on the vehicle’s tire information
placard. Driving on a significantly under-in-
flated tire causes the tire to overheat and
can lead to tire failure. Under-inflation also
reduces fuel efficiency and tire tread life,
and may affect the vehicle’s handling and
stopping ability. Each tire, including the
spare, should be checked monthly when
cold and set to the recommended inflation
pressure as specified in the vehicle placard
and Operator’s Manual.iThe recommended tire inflation pres-
sures for your vehicle can be found on
the placard of the driver’s door B-pillar
or the inside of the fuel filler flap, not in
the Operator’s Manual.
Warning!
G
The tire pressure monitoring system* does
not indicate a warning for wrongly selected
inflation pressures. Always adjust tire infla-
tion pressure according to the placard of the
driver’s door B-pillar or the inside of the fuel
filler flap.
The tire pressure monitoring system* is not
able to issue a warning due to a sudden dra-
matic loss of pressure (e.g. tire blowout
caused by a foreign object). In this case
bring the vehicle to a halt by carefully apply-
ing the brakes and avoiding abrupt steering
maneuvers.iOperating radio transmission equip-
ment (e.g. wireless headsets, two-way
radios) in or near the vehicle could
cause the tire pressure monitoring sys-
tem* to malfunction.

Tire and loading terminology
Accessory weight
The combined weight (in excess of those
standard items which may be replaced) of
automatic transmission, power steering,
power brakes, power windows, power
seats, radio, and heater, to the extent that
these items are available as
factory-installed equipment (whether
installed or not).
Air pressure
The amount of air inside the tire pressing
outward on each square inch of the tire.
Air pressure is expressed in pounds per
square inch (psi), or kilopascal (kPa) or
bar.
Aspect ratio
Dimensional relationship between tire
section height and section width
expressed in percentage.
